A TEENAGER was rushed to hospital in a serious condition after allegedly being hit by an elderly man accused of driving while more than two times the legal blood alcohol limit.

Police said the 16-year-old youth was taken to the Gold Coast University Hospital with head injuries after he was hit by a car on Ferny Ave at a busy Surfers Paradise intersecti­on at about 9.15pm on Friday.

A 79-year-old was breath tested and later allegedly returned a blood alcohol reading of 0.117 at the Surfers Paradise Police Station.

The Victorian man is due to appear in court on March 20.
